Hanging Signs Increase Your Booth's Visibility

 

signs
Hanging signs help to increase your booth's visibility, but be sure they are in compliance with the SEMA Show Exhibit Display Regulations.

To ensure all hanging signs are in compliance with the SEMA Show Exhibit Display Regulations, every exhibitor hanging a sign above their booth is required to complete the online form, located at www.SEMAShow.com under the "Exhibitor Manual" tab by September 9. Show management will make every effort to provide each exhibitor an e-mail confirmation of its approval or disapproval within five business days of submitting a notification. 



In addition to the information listed in the form, exhibitors hanging a sign above their booth must submit a rendering or digital photo of the sign showing all graphics, placement in the booth and the sign's dimensions, including its width and height or circumference. Exhibits that qualify to have a hanging sign are:

  • Perimeter Linear Exhibits
  • Peninsula Exhibits
  • Island Exhibits

Hanging signs may be hung at any height; however, the sign itself can be no more than 8 ft. in height from top to bottom and must be finished on all sides. Signs, lettering or graphics facing a neighboring exhibit must be located at least 10 ft. from the neighboring exhibit. 



Hanging signs above Perimeter Linear exhibits may not be higher than 12 ft. from the ground, must be flat and set back 5 ft. from the aisle in front of the exhibit. All other linear exhibits are not permitted hanging signs. See Exhibit Display Regulations for more information.
